#e62761 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e62761 is composed of 90.2% red, 15.3% green and 38%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 83% magenta, 57.8%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 341.8 degrees, a saturation of 79.3% and a lightness of 52.7%. #e62761 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ff4ec2 with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3366.

Shades and Tints of #e62761

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0105 is the darkest color, while #fefafb is the lightest one.

Tones of #e62761

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#898485 is the less saturated color, while #f9145a is the most saturated one.
